Fees and Cost Over Time
ACVU charges 0.45% per year while VYM charges 0.04%. On a $10,000 position that is $45 vs $4 annually, a gap of $41 per year that compounds over a long holding period. On income, ACVU currently yields 1.69% against 2.24% for VYM.
Holdings Overlap
ACVU and VYM share 55 holdings out of 656 unique holdings combined, representing a 23.0% weight overlap.
Moderate overlap means holding both could provide meaningful diversification benefits.
